Chapter 4 – I'll teach you

"Very well, officially state your name." The middle-aged scholar took out a jade token.

The young girl beside him happily nudged Qin Yi and whispered, "Hurry and acknowledge your master. My father is the master of Emerald Bamboo Peak and the Seventh Elder of the Famous Sword Sect. Many people dream of becoming his disciple but don't have the chance."

Acknowledge a master?

Honestly, with the system on my side, do I really need a master?

However, thinking that if I succeed in winning love by force, this middle-aged scholar would be my father-in-law!

Becoming my father-in-law's disciple, hmm, I can accept that.

So, he immediately bowed to the middle-aged scholar, "Disciple Qin Yi, greets Master."

As soon as he stated his name, the jade token in the scholar's hand automatically inscribed his name with an elegant script. Once the inscription was complete, he handed the jade token to Qin Yi.

"Very well, from now on, you are a member of Emerald Bamboo Peak. Your cultivation will be personally guided by me. However, there's no rush for the next couple of days; you can familiarize yourself with Emerald Bamboo Peak first."

"Yes."

After the middle-aged scholar finished speaking, he disappeared without a trace.

Qin Yi suddenly looked at the girl, Gu Yiyi, and asked, "So now, should I call you Yiyi Junior Sister?"

The girl shook her head with a laugh, "Not at all. By order of entry, I'm the Senior Sister of Emerald Bamboo Peak."

"But you clearly look younger than me."

"It's not about age."

"By the way, what stage is Senior Brother Hua Yunfeng at now?"

To win love by force, I must first understand my competition.

"Senior Brother Hua Yunfeng is at the early stage of the Golden Elixir." The girl spoke of Senior Brother Hua with admiration. Even though he wasn't present, it didn't diminish her affection.

In the cultivation world, apart from the ten levels of the Qi Refining Stage, other stages have four sub-stages: early, middle, late, and perfect!

Hua Yunfeng was born with an innate body at the ninth level of Qi Refining, yet after all these years, he's only at the early stage of the Golden Elixir. It seems his progress isn't very fast.

"The Famous Sword Sect is named for the sword, so why does Senior Brother Hua use a silver spear?"

"You don't understand. Senior Brother Hua was born with an invincible spear intent. His spear skills surpass his sword skills. My uncle, the sect master, even sought the Flaming Cloud Piercer Spear for him. And Senior Brother Hua lived up to expectations, mastering it to perfection in just half a year. When we were ambushed outside, it was thanks to Senior Brother Hua breaking through the enemy that we managed to survive."

"Ambush? Are you talking about those two-meter-tall giants?"

"Yes, they were demonic cultivators who somehow targeted us. It was really dangerous this time."

"So, Yiyi Junior Sister, what stage are you at now?" Qin Yi asked.

The girl replied, "I'm at the sixth level of Qi Refining, higher than you."

She looked proud but quickly corrected herself with a frown, "I'm not Junior Sister; I'm Senior Sister. You should call me Senior Sister."

Qin Yi quickly changed the subject, "So, Yiyi Junior Sister, you practice swordsmanship, right?"

"Yes," the girl nodded, then shook her head, "You should call me Senior Sister."

At this moment, Qin Yi called upon the system in his mind!

Since the system wants him to win love by force, he can't just rely on a half-level advance in cultivation; he needs martial techniques and special talents!

As soon as he had this thought, a gentle, elegant voice from the system responded:

[Dear host, to help you rise to prominence, the system grants you max-level insight, creativity, and mimicry ability. Any cultivation method you learn will be mastered instantly.]

As the system's announcement ended, Qin Yi felt a refreshing sensation in his mind.

Amazing!

Max-level insight, creativity, and mimicry ability!

These added abilities are truly impressive.

Max-level insight allows him to master any cultivation method instantly.

Max-level mimicry ability means he can copy any martial technique he sees.

As for max-level creativity, could it mean that after reaching a certain level of understanding, he can create martial techniques and cultivation methods?

[The system's gentle voice: Yes, the host can create martial techniques and cultivation methods. As long as they conform to the principles of the Dao, any creation can be considered a superior method!]

Incredible!

As long as they conform to the principles of the Dao, any creation can be considered a superior method!

This is the ultimate cheat.

Conforming to the principles of the Dao is easy to understand; it can't be some godly technique that shatters the world with a single strike, as such power doesn't exist.

If it must conform to the principles...

'Then advancing in a specified direction, dealing 350 damage to the enemy, while accumulating a sword qi, and upon reaching four sword qis, entering the Path of the Chivalrous state and releasing the Azure Lotus Sword Chant?'

Qin Yi jokingly thought of Li Bai's skills from the game Honor of Kings.

However, the next second, the gentle system voice responded:

[Dear host, congratulations on creating the "Azure Lotus Sword Chant." This method conforms to the principles of the Dao and has been imprinted on you.]

Qin Yi was stunned, quickly feeling a sword shadow imprint floating in his dantian.

Azure Lotus Sword Chant?

Is it really that easy?

In disbelief, he walked to the Martial Arena and suddenly took an iron sword from the weapon rack.

The girl, Gu Yiyi, watched curiously, "Do you want to learn swordsmanship?"

She pouted and smiled, "To learn swordsmanship, you must first practice the basics. Without a solid foundation, you can't even hold a sword properly."

As she spoke, she flicked her finger, sending a force towards Qin Yi's iron sword.

The "Azure Lotus Sword Chant" imprint in Qin Yi's body awakened, and at that moment, he and the sword became one.

Despite the sudden force, it didn't knock the iron sword from his hand; instead, it made him grip it even tighter.

The girl, Gu Yiyi, was surprised that she couldn't dislodge Qin Yi's sword, and even more surprising was what happened next—Qin Yi suddenly dashed forward into the open space, like a white sword light slicing through the tranquil sky.

And where Qin Yi had just stood, a shadow remained.

Qin Yi traversed the open field twice, his sword qi slashing four times at a wooden stake, then he disappeared.

The girl watched in amazement as Qin Yi transformed into sword qi, instantly delivering five slashes to the wooden stake.

Five sword qis cut through the ground, and the one-meter-thick wooden stake shattered into pieces in an instant.

"Oh my!"

The girl covered her mouth, her eyes filled with wonder, "What kind of sword technique is this?"

In the next moment, Qin Yi inexplicably returned to his original position, merging with the shadow.

After performing the "Azure Lotus Sword Chant," he felt exhilarated. This sword technique he created was truly different; every move felt natural, as if he had practiced it for ten years, even though he had just created it.

"Qin Yi, Qin Yi, what kind of sword technique is this? It's so amazing; I've never seen anything like it," the girl, Gu Yiyi, asked curiously.

Qin Yi smiled slightly, looking into her eyes, "Want to learn? I can teach you."
